Inputs

Universal input INP1

Limiting frequency: fg = 1 Hz, Measurement cycle: 200 ms

Thermocouples

according to DIN IEC 584

Type Range

Error

Resolution

L

–200...900°C

£ 2K

0,05 K

J

–200...900°C

£ 2 K

0,05 K

K

–200...1350°C

£ 2 K

0,072 K

N

–200...1300°C

£ 2 K

0,08 K

S

–50...1760°C

£ 3 K

0,275 K

R

–50...1760°C

£ 3 K

0,244 K

B

1)

(25)400...1820°C

£ 3 K

0,132 K

T

–200.. .400°C

£ 2 K

0,056 K

W(C)

2)

0...2300°C

£ 2 K

0,18 K

E

–200... 900°C

£ 2 K

0,038 K

* 1 ) from 400 °C
* 2 ) W5Re/W26Re

With linearization (temperature-linear in °C or °F)

Input resistance:

³ 1MW

Cold-junction compensation (CJC): built in

Input circuit monitor:
Current through sensor:

£ 1 mA

Reverse-polarity monitor is triggered at 10 °C below span start.

Additional error of internal CJC
£ 0.5 K per 10 K terminal temperature External temperature
selectable: 0...60 °C or 32...140 °F

Resistance thermometer

Pt 100 to DIN IEC 751, and temperature difference 2 x Pt 100

Range

Error

Resolution

–200.0...250.0 °C

£ 0.5 K

0.024 K

–200.0...850.0 °C

£ 1.0 K

0.05 K

2 x –200.0...250.0 °C

£ 0.5 K

0.024 K

2 x –200.0...250.0 °C

£ 0.1 K

0.05 K

Linearization in °C or ° F

Two wire connection with compensation or three-wire connection
without.

Two-wire connection with lead resistance adjustment.

Lead resistance:

£ 30 W per lead

Sensor current:

£ 1 mA

Input circuit monitoring for sensor/lead break, and lead short circuit.
